LUDHIANA: The police booked a man for allegedly raping his minor daughter on Friday. The mother of the minor girl saw the crime and raised an alarm.
The minor girl, a class VIII student, claimed that her father had been raping her for a long time and used to threaten that he would set her on fire if she complained to anyone.
Acting on complaint of girl's mother, the police lodged an FIR. In her complaint, the woman said her husband had been an habitual drinker and used to thrash her and two children in an inebriated condition. On Thursday night, her husband repeated the act after which he pushed her and her son out of the house and asked her daughter to prepare dinner.
"I along with my son went to my in-law's house who lived in the same village. After some time, I returned thinking that my husband would have slept. But, when I reached home I saw my husband raping my daughter. My in-laws also reached there. On seeing them, my husband escaped from the house," she alleged.
The woman said her daughter shared how the accused had been raping her for the past few months.
Sub-inspector Jaspreet Kaur, investigating officer, said a case under Sections 376 (Rape), 506 (Criminal intimidation) of the IPC and relevant sections of the Protection of Children from Sexual Offence (Pocso) Act.
(The victim's identity has not been revealed to protect her privacy as per Supreme court directives on cases related to sexual assault)
